Understanding Seasonal Bass Behavior

Bass don’t behave the same way year-round. Their habits shift with the seasons, and so should your approach.

Spring: Shallow and Spawning

As waters warm up, bass head to the shallows to spawn. They're aggressive and protective, making them more likely to strike. This is the time to throw topwater lures or shallow-diving crankbaits for a lively bite.

Summer: Deep and Seeking Cover

In hotter months, bass move deeper in search of cooler water and shade. Deep-diving crankbaits and Carolina rigs are perfect here, helping you reach fish hanging out near structure.

Fall: Feeding Mode

Fall is feast time for bass. They're bulking up for winter, making them less picky and more aggressive. That opens the door for a variety of bait and rigging options.

Winter: Sluggish and Deep

When the water gets cold, bass slow down and settle into deeper areas. You’ll want to use slow, deliberate presentations like jigs and drop shots to tempt them into biting.
